An en suite bathroom is directly connected to a room, usually a bedroom. It would be connected to other rooms, such as an Office environment, in a few settings.

Right drainage slopes and venting requirements could be significantly tough when introducing a bathroom to an current structure. Some properties could possibly demand a specialized pump program if gravity-fed drainage isn’t attainable, incorporating the two complexity and price into the venture.
